    Cannot copy/delete cells because they are too complex

    Hi all, Im encountering a problem when I try to copy a database to another worksheet after applying an Auto filter on it I tried to copy it in many different ways. I dont know whats wrong this has never came up before the prompt Im getting is :

    Microsoft Excel cannot create or use the data range reference because it is too complex.

    I think the suggestion is that you
    • copy all the data
    • filter the copied data to expose the rows you don't want saved
    • select visible cells (in one column will do)
    • delete entire rows for selected cells.
